Mummys Gold Casino for New Zealand players

Mummys Gold pairs an unmistakable Egyptian-treasure theme with a serious pedigree. It has been running since 2002, is owned and operated by Bayton Limited within The Palace Group of Casinos — alongside well-known sisters like Jackpot City, Lucky Nugget, All Slots and Spin Casino — and holds a Malta Gaming Authority licence, with Baytree Limited carrying an additional Kahnawake licence, all backed by eCOGRA certification. For Kiwi players it runs in New Zealand dollars across a curated library of more than 600 games, led by Microgaming/Games Global but expanded in recent years to include NetEnt, Pragmatic Play, Red Tiger, Just For The Win and others. The standouts: a fair 35x wagering requirement, an unusually low NZ$5 minimum deposit, and a toll-free phone line — a rare combination from a casino of this age.

Mummys Gold Welcome Bonus

Mummys Gold's welcome offer is refreshingly simple — and that is its strength. There is no five-deposit treasure hunt or 200x wagering trap: just a clean 100% match on your first deposit, up to a maximum of NZ$500, with 10 free spins on a featured pokie thrown in. There is no promo code needed — opt in from the cashier and the bonus is credited automatically.

Explore the Games at Mummys Gold

Mummys Gold's library runs to more than 600 titles. For years it was Microgaming-exclusive, but the catalogue has since expanded to include NetEnt, Pragmatic Play, Red Tiger and the Microgaming studio partners (Just For The Win, Neko Games and others), giving it more variety than some of its older sister sites. The selection is curated rather than vast, with quality kept high across pokies, classic table games, video poker and progressive jackpots, plus free demo play on most titles.

Pokies (Slots)

Pokies dominate the lobby, anchored by Microgaming's deep back catalogue — Immortal Romance, Thunderstruck II, 9 Masks of Fire and Book of Oz alongside Pragmatic hits like Gates of Olympus, NetEnt staples like Starburst, and newer Megaways releases. Filters let you sort by theme, volatility, feature or studio, and most titles publish a return-to-player percentage that frequently sits above 96%.

Featured pokies in the Mummys Gold lobby

Table Games and Video Poker

Strategy players are well looked after, with a solid spread of roulette (European, French, American), blackjack (Classic, Atlantic City, Vegas Strip), baccarat, craps and casino poker. Video poker covers high-return staples such as Jacks or Better, Deuces Wild and Aces & Faces. Most table games are available in free demo mode, so you can practise the rules before staking real money.

Progressive Jackpots

Progressives are a real highlight. As a Microgaming casino, Mummys Gold carries the Mega Moolah network along with Major Millions, King Cashalot and other progressive pokies, with top prizes that can climb into the millions. The qualifying stake is small, putting the dream within reach of any budget — and a separate payout-percentages page on the site adds a layer of transparency you don't always see.

Responsible Gambling at Mummys Gold

The platform provides the standard suite of safer-gambling tools: personal deposit, loss, wager and session-time limits, self-exclusion options ranging from a short time-out to a permanent block, reality checks, and links to support services. New Zealand players can reach free, confidential help through the Gambling Helpline NZ on 0800 654 655 or the Problem Gambling Foundation of New Zealand. These tools are available directly from your account, with no need to go through support.
